Overview

Postcode NG12 5NW is located in a rural village, within the Cotgrave ward of Rushcliffe in the East Midlands region, and forms part of the Keyworth North, Tollerton & Willoughby area. It has very low deprivation and very low crime levels, with around 31.0 crimes per 1,000 residents per year. The average income per household in Keyworth North, Tollerton & Willoughby is £69,144 per year. The nearest station is Radcliffe (Nottinghamshire) located about 4.2 miles away. There are 1 primary and no secondary schools in the area.

Property prices in Cotgrave

Based on 106 recent sales, the median property price is £247,500 in Cotgrave area, with individual transactions ranging from £110,000 up to £1,550,000.
